When selecting an office chair for heavy use, thoughtful selection is key. Your daily workload demands a chair that can handle long hours and provide lasting comfort. Look for chairs with sturdy constructions made of durable substance, such as reinforced steel or high-impact plastic. Adjustability is crucial to provide proper support for a variety of users. Functions like adjustable lumbar guidance, seat height, and armrests allow you to modify the chair to your specific needs.

Beyond basic ergonomic concepts, explore chairs with extra padding in the seat and backrest. Opt for breathable materials like mesh or textiles to reduce overheating here during long work sessions. Remember, a well-chosen office chair is an investment in your health and productivity, especially when facing heavy use daily.
